Clinical trials are a critical component of drug development as they systematically evaluate a drug's safety and efficacy in humans. This rigorous process begins after laboratory and animal studies have provided initial data on how a drug works. During clinical trials, the drug is administered to a group of human participants in a controlled environment to assess its effects, side effects, and overall therapeutic potential.

The significance lies in the structured phases of clinical trials that allow researchers to gather comprehensive data regarding how the drug behaves in the human body, under varying conditions. These trials are designed to identify not just whether the drug is effective in treating a particular condition, but also to monitor for any adverse reactions that may occur, ensuring that the benefits significantly outweigh the risks before the drug is approved for public use.

This approach to drug testing is essential for public health and regulatory purposes, as it provides evidence-based conclusions that inform healthcare providers' prescribing practices and regulatory agencies' approvals. As a result, clinical trials play an indispensable role in bringing safe and effective new treatments to the market, allowing for an informed assessment of their impact on patient care.
